You can use an AWS CloudFormation template to automate your static website setup. I have a CNAME record alula-dev, which is set to alula-dev.sparkxr.com.s3-website-us-west-2.amazonaws.com The bucket name matches the CNAME. with a DNS-compatible name can be referenced as follows: When you create or update a distribution and enable CloudFront logging, CloudFront updates the bucket Amazon S3: Static Web Sites: Custom Domain or Subdomain, Subdomain pointing to Amazon S3 bucket doesn't work in UK. subfolders. Before you complete this step, review Blocking public access to your Amazon S3 storage On the Amazon S3 console, in the Buckets list, choose your subdomain bucket In Value/Route traffic to, choose Alias to S3 website endpoint. One can upload it to buckets and set the desired permission to it and modify it according to need. and Requiring HTTPS for communication between viewers and CloudFront. configure the buckets for website hosting. Amazon S3 uses the hostname to determine the bucket name. rules, enter XML to describe the rules. To use this method, you must configure your DNS name as a CNAME alias for In the list of hosted zones, choose the name of the hosted zone that matches your domain name. If the bucket that stores the logs uses the S3 bucket that is associated with your domain name This can be prevented by removing the DNS entry record, a JSON file can be used to remove the corresponding entries identified by the hostzoneID and other methods. enable static website hosting for. HTML to create one: The index document file name must exactly match the index document name that you enter in the Static website hosting dialog box. If your website or redirect links don't work, you can try the following: Clear cache Clear the cache of your web you can configure all requests for www.example.com to be redirected to Depending on your needs, you might not want Make note of the Region that you choose; you'll need this information later in the To mitigate this, regularly organization DNS records should be reviewed, stale and unused DNS entries should be identified and removed. for example, s3us-west-2), instead of a dot (for example, It seem that since FF 36.0 all the subdomains of s3.amazonaws.com are untrusted. When you When a CNAME or alias records is configured pointing to an S3 endpoint without a (Optional) If you want to specify advanced redirection rules, in Redirection rules, enter JSON to describe the rules. https://www.youtube.com/watch?v=mls8tiiI3uc. zone for your domain. If the value of the field is Disabled (enable), don't change the setting. register a second domain. At the bottom of the page, under Static website hosting, choose your Bucket website endpoint. Later in this topic, we explain how to route final example in this section. see Making requests. Objects uses unique-key value pair to store and each bucket can store up to 5 TB in size. bucket for website hosting, Step 5 : You can use Amazon S3 to host a static website in a bucket. Create another S3 Bucket, for your subdomain, Step 4: Set up your root domain registrant, administrator, and technical contacts. www.example.com, to access your sample website, create a second S3 bucket. Choose the S3 bucket, for example, s3-website-us-west-2.amazonaws.com storage to ensure that you understand and accept the risks involved with allowing public access. Note: /static is the local directory that consists of the malicious login page. (Optional) If you want to use CloudFront to improve your website performance, create For example, if you're hosting website images on Amazon S3, you will be the same. (optional): Set up your subdomain bucket for website s3 subdomain status running. www.example.com as a CNAME for This harmless-looking message reveals a vulnerability flaw in Ecorp AWS Infrastructure. Under Static website hosting, choose Enable. Comprehensive Functional-Group-Priority Table for IUPAC Nomenclature. In the next step, you configure your subdomain (www.example.com) to redirect By default, Amazon S3 blocks public access to your account and buckets. For all other Regions, the path-style syntax requires that you use the If you don't have an index.html file, you can use the following In this article, we are going to understand and know how a small vulnerability can cause havoc and result in a subdomain takeover. When you're using virtual-hostedstyle buckets with SSL, the SSL wildcard certificate example.com registrar associate, Gandi. words to describe a bedroom; non floral wedding centerpieces; young agrarians land access guide So the CNAME and the bucket name images.example.com.s3.us-west-2.amazonaws.com. records, Configuring Amazon Route53 as your DNS service, Routing internet traffic to your AWS resources, Adding CloudFront when you're distributing content from Amazon S3. following path-style URL: Update (September 23, 2020) To make sure that customers have the time that they need to transition to virtual-hostedstyle URLs, to ensure that you understand the best practices for securing the files in your S3 bucket and risks involved in granting public access. So done that I'll be able to use the address for the pictures as well: "images.mydomain.com.br / image.jpg"? Amazon CloudFront. (example.com) and subdomain (www.example.com) to an Amazon S3 Using a Counter to Select Range, Delete, and Shift Row Up. The legacy global endpoint is also used for virtual-hostedstyle I've tried the amazon route 53, as CNAME. If you get an error message and cannot save the bucket policy, check your account and bucket Block Public Access settings to confirm that you allow public access to the bucket. settings. When you enable static website hosting for your bucket, you enter the name of the error document (for example, 404.html). bucket for the request will be the first slash-delimited component of the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. To determine who the registrar is for your TLD, see Region where the bucket was created, for example Can I change which outlet on a circuit has the GFCI reset switch? fieldfor example, www.example.com To use the Amazon Web Services Documentation, Javascript must be enabled. You configured the bucket as a static website. create and configure your Amazon S3 buckets for website hosting. folder) by clicking the "create folder/bucket" icon. In Amazon S3, path-style URLs use the following format: https://s3. For more information about the alias records is beyond the scope of this guide, but the result is illustrated by the In the Amazon S3 console, choose the name of the bucket that you created in the procedure domain. the bucket name is the leading component of the Host header's value We're sorry we let you down. If you want to use HTTPS, you can use exists for any CNAME or alias record you configure. images.example.com and your bucket is in the The following procedure correctly, but it will eventually result in unpredictable behavior. In the navigation pane, choose Hosted zones. 400 Larkspur Dr. Joppa, MD 21085. your error document (for example, 404.html). What are the disadvantages of using a charging station with power banks? Note: I'm using nginx. If you've got a moment, please tell us how we can make the documentation better. During enumeration, he finds multiple subdomains one of them is https://assets.ecorp.net. For more information By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. default HTML error document. If someone enters www.example.com in Request-URI, and the key for the request will be the rest of the Request-URI. Under Block public access (bucket settings), choose Edit. subdomain bucket to redirect all requests to the domain. name (for example, www.example.com). In the Buckets list, choose the name of the bucket that you want to They are organized in a way to easily navigate different parts of the website. Amazon S3 website endpoints do not support HTTPS or access points. domain bucket. Website endpoints. Region-specific endpoint when attempting to access a bucket. for path-style requests. For information about how to specify characters other than a-z, 0-9, and - (hyphen), and The fully qualified subdomain name must be the same as the S3 bucket name. name in the bucket policy matches your bucket name. In this example, all requests root domain, Step 3 (optional): name. However, path-style URLs will be discontinued in the future. Choose the same Region that you created the first bucket in. For more information, see Website endpoints. If your bucket does not appear in the Choose S3 bucket list, enter browser.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, AWS static website - how to connect subdomains with subfolders, https://www.youtube.com/watch?v=mls8tiiI3uc, Microsoft Azure joins Collectives on Stack Overflow. their browser, they are redirected to example.com and see the content that We recommend that you block all public access to your buckets. Suppose the manager(Gideon) of Allsafe asked their DevOps engineer to migrate the CDN (Content Delivery Network) of ECORP to the more effective one. your provider. Under Server access logging, choose Edit. The procedure for registering domain names and configuring CNAME DNS When a domain is suspended, it's not accessible on the internet. To create a static website by using a custom domain, see Tutorial: Configuring a static website using a The CNAME DNS record should alias your domain name to the appropriate virtual You see the index address regulatory requirements. To accept the default settings and create the bucket, choose If you try to https://bucket-name.s3.region-code.amazonaws.com. If you won't want to keep the domain, you enable for static website hosting. For example, if you enter If the content is not in that edge location, CloudFront retrieves it from an Amazon S3 bucket or an HTTP server (for example, be served from your Amazon S3 content.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. If you want to use HTTPS, you can use Amazon CloudFront to serve a static website hosted on Amazon S3. example.com. the Amazon S3 website endpoint for the Region where the bucket was created, For example, if you registered the domain name example.com, enter One For the same reason, we recommend that you change or remove the corresponding might see the following endpoint format in your server access logs or CloudTrail The error document name is case sensitive and must exactly match the name that The current AWS account created the bucket. After you register your domain name, you can In the Target bucket box, enter your root domain, for example, example.com. When you configure a bucket for In the Buckets list, choose the name of the bucket that you want to Amazon S3 does not support HTTPS access to the website. HACKED FOR $612 MILLIONIS THIS THE END FOR AXIE INFINITY? Probably you have decided to trust all your subdomains and therefore you rely only on SameSite cookies as a CSRF protection. www.example.com). links don't work after you've cleared your cache, you can compare the name Choose the name of the bucket that you have configured as a static website. the index document in the example.com bucket. For more information, review the following Since this error message indicates that there is no S3 bucket. For more information, see Requiring HTTPS for Communication Between Viewers and .s3.region-code.amazonaws.com, as For more advanced information about routing your internet traffic, see Configuring Amazon Route53 as your DNS service. I found this to be too slow for the 1TB of images I needed to copy, so I increased the number of concurrent connections and re-ran from an EC2 instance. endpoint. rev2023.1.18.43176. URL. To create a public, static I need a 'standard array' for a D&D-like homebrew game, but anydice chokes - how to proceed? Before you complete this step, review Blocking public access to your Amazon S3 storage to ensure that you When you access To verify that the website is working correctly, open a web browser and browse to the following URLs: http://your-domain-name, for example, example.com website. s3 subdomain status runningvery thin paper crossword clue. Host header in a REST request is interpreted as follows: If the Host header is omitted or its value is We send an email to the registrant for the domain to verify that the registrant contact can be reached at the email address For request-routing reasons, the CNAME DNS record must be defined exactly In the Pern series, what are the "zebeedees"? Before you proceed with this step, review How can I secure the files in my Amazon S3 bucket? five domains. Choose a Region that is geographically close to you to minimize latency and costs, or Risks of a Subdomain Takeover. If your bucket is in one of these Regions, you How can I secure the files in my Amazon S3 bucket? How do I direct a domain to a subfolder on an aws s3 bucket? When a user requests content (in your case imagens.mydomain.com.br.s3.amazonaws.com. Enable static website hosting can I secure the files in my Amazon S3 Request-URI, technical! Created the first bucket in subfolder on an AWS S3 bucket and set the desired permission to it and it... ( in your case imagens.mydomain.com.br.s3.amazonaws.com direct a domain to a subfolder on an AWS bucket... Bucket to redirect all requests root domain, for example, 404.html ) the procedure for domain! So the CNAME and the bucket name leading component s3 subdomain status running the host header value. Access your sample website, create a second S3 bucket involved with allowing public access ( bucket )... Ssl, the SSL wildcard certificate example.com registrar associate, Gandi your sample website, create a second bucket. N'T change the setting virtual-hostedstyle I 've tried the Amazon Web Services Documentation, Javascript must be enabled is local!, the SSL wildcard certificate example.com registrar associate, Gandi, Step 3 ( )!, 404.html ) buckets with SSL, the SSL wildcard certificate example.com registrar,., Javascript must be enabled you 've got a moment, please tell us we! To accept the risks involved with allowing public access ( bucket settings ), choose your,. To trust all your subdomains and therefore you rely only on SameSite cookies as CSRF! Decided to trust all your subdomains and therefore you rely only on SameSite cookies as a CNAME this... That I 'll s3 subdomain status running able to use HTTPS, you can use exists for CNAME. Step 3 ( optional ): set up your root domain, you how can I secure files. This URL into your RSS reader optional ): name these Regions, you use... Example in this section is set to alula-dev.sparkxr.com.s3-website-us-west-2.amazonaws.com the bucket name matches the CNAME my Amazon uses... In this topic, we explain how to route final example in this example, ). 'Re using virtual-hostedstyle buckets with SSL, the SSL wildcard certificate example.com registrar associate, Gandi content ( in case. It 's not accessible on the internet the host header 's value we 're sorry we you... Trust all your subdomains and therefore you rely only on SameSite cookies as a CNAME this! Is no S3 bucket format: HTTPS: //bucket-name.s3.region-code.amazonaws.com access guide So the CNAME the future cookies. $ 612 MILLIONIS this the END for AXIE INFINITY set the desired permission to it and modify it according need. First bucket in the following procedure correctly, but it will eventually result unpredictable. Feed, copy and paste this URL into your RSS reader your domain name you. Can in the future browser, they are redirected to example.com and see the content that we recommend that understand! To route final example in this topic, we explain how to final! Website S3 subdomain status running the risks involved with allowing public access ( settings. Example.Com registrar associate, Gandi virtual-hostedstyle I 've tried the Amazon route 53 as. Https or access points login page he finds multiple subdomains one of these Regions, you can use CloudFront... Each bucket can store up to 5 TB in size `` images.mydomain.com.br / image.jpg '' you.... Using a charging station with power banks access to your buckets please tell us how can. Into your RSS reader is HTTPS: //assets.ecorp.net s3 subdomain status running directory that consists of the Request-URI note: /static is local... The host header 's value we 're sorry we let you down Step 5: you can use S3! As a CNAME record alula-dev, which is set to alula-dev.sparkxr.com.s3-website-us-west-2.amazonaws.com the bucket matches... The page, under static website hosting for your subdomain bucket for website hosting for your bucket is one! 'S value we 're sorry we let you down must be enabled Documentation! Sample website, create a second S3 bucket a domain to a subfolder an... So done that I 'll be able to use HTTPS, you can use S3. There is no S3 bucket power banks use an AWS CloudFormation template automate... For virtual-hostedstyle I 've tried the Amazon route 53, as CNAME I... Amazon Web Services Documentation, Javascript must be enabled using a charging station power. There is no S3 bucket list, enter your root domain, for example, 404.html.... Modify it according to need desired permission to it and modify it according need! Or access points quot ; create folder/bucket & quot ; icon at bottom. To use HTTPS, you can in the the following procedure correctly, but it will result! You enable static website hosting, Step 3 ( optional ): set your... Enable static website hosted on Amazon S3 bucket the domain TB in size buckets and the... The name of the malicious login page choose Edit on SameSite cookies as a CNAME record alula-dev, is! There is no S3 bucket, for your subdomain, Step 3 ( optional:. In your case imagens.mydomain.com.br.s3.amazonaws.com this error message indicates that there is no S3 bucket matches the CNAME the permission. We 're sorry we let you down can I secure the files in my Amazon S3 website endpoints not... Larkspur Dr. Joppa, MD 21085. your error document ( for example, s3-website-us-west-2.amazonaws.com storage to that..., create a second S3 bucket there is no S3 bucket your subdomains and therefore rely... Block all public access ; young agrarians land access guide So the.. Use the following format: HTTPS: //s3 got a moment, please tell us how can... If you try to HTTPS: //s3 keep the domain your static hosting... Does not appear in the bucket, for your bucket is in one of these Regions, can... To buckets and set the desired permission to it and modify it according to need,.... Serve a static website hosting, choose Edit AWS Infrastructure S3 website endpoints do not support HTTPS or points. The END for AXIE INFINITY suspended, it 's not accessible on the internet, but it will result! The key for the pictures as well: `` images.mydomain.com.br / image.jpg '' settings ), if! Registering domain names and configuring CNAME DNS when a user requests content ( in your case imagens.mydomain.com.br.s3.amazonaws.com subdomain! ; young agrarians land access guide So the CNAME and the key for the will... Are redirected to example.com and see the content that we recommend that you understand and accept the involved..., under static website setup young agrarians land access guide So the CNAME and the bucket policy matches your name. During enumeration, he finds multiple subdomains one of these Regions, you can in the choose bucket. Buckets and set the desired permission to it and modify it according to need static... Your subdomain bucket to redirect all requests to the domain Larkspur Dr. Joppa MD! Create another S3 bucket list, enter your root domain, you enter the name of the.! User requests content ( in your case imagens.mydomain.com.br.s3.amazonaws.com and accept the risks involved with allowing access. To ensure that you Block all public access ( bucket settings ), n't! To trust all your subdomains and therefore you rely only on SameSite cookies as a CSRF.! Between viewers and CloudFront is no S3 bucket list, enter your root domain, your! Procedure for registering domain names and configuring CNAME DNS when a user requests content ( in your case.. Geographically close to you to minimize latency and costs, or risks of subdomain..., administrator, and technical contacts the field is Disabled ( enable ), choose Edit, but it eventually! Hostname to determine the bucket name is the leading component of the field is Disabled ( )! A subfolder on an AWS S3 bucket cookies as a CNAME record alula-dev, which is set to alula-dev.sparkxr.com.s3-website-us-west-2.amazonaws.com bucket.: /static is the local directory that consists of the field is Disabled ( enable,. Choose s3 subdomain status running to keep the domain S3 website endpoints do not support HTTPS or access.... Rely only on SameSite cookies as a CNAME record alula-dev, which is set to the. Or access points for this harmless-looking message reveals a vulnerability flaw in Ecorp AWS Infrastructure root. The key for the request will be the rest of the page, static... This example, 404.html ) please tell us how we can make Documentation! Enumeration, he finds multiple subdomains one of these Regions, you enter the name of the is! Document ( for example, example.com Web Services Documentation, Javascript must enabled! Appear in the bucket name subdomain, Step 4: set up your subdomain bucket to all. To keep the domain, you enter the name of the Request-URI sorry we let you.. 5 TB in size Dr. Joppa, MD 21085. your error document ( for example, s3-website-us-west-2.amazonaws.com storage to that! Ssl, the SSL wildcard certificate example.com registrar associate, Gandi, review the following procedure correctly, s3 subdomain status running. S3 subdomain status running your error document ( for example, all requests root domain, for your subdomain Step. So the CNAME and the key for the pictures as well: `` images.mydomain.com.br / ''! One can upload it to buckets and set the desired permission to it and it! You Block all public access ( bucket settings ), choose your bucket website endpoint Disabled ( enable ) choose! ): set up your root domain, Step 3 ( optional ): set your. Paste this URL into your RSS reader to a subfolder on an AWS CloudFormation template to automate static... Appear in the choose S3 bucket rely only on SameSite cookies as a CSRF protection /static is the directory! Communication between viewers and CloudFront bucket list, enter browser is suspended, it not.
Joann Weekly Ad Next Week,
Can Carrot Juice Cause Diarrhea,
Helen Anne Tapper,
Flying Dress Photoshoot Locations,
Holmewood Bradford Shooting,
Articles S